Background technique
Liquefied natural gas (LNG) transport filling ship is transported for marine LNG and to fill by the ship of fuel of LNG The specialized ships of LNG.It mainly includes that LNG (Liquefied Natural Gas) is needed at subzero 163 degrees Celsius that it, which fills kinds of goods, The liquefied gas transported under ultralow temperature is a kind of high skill for having and carrying out ship parallel berthing and LNG fuel adding under middle high sea situation Art, highly difficult, high added value " three is high " product.
During using LNG transport to fill ship as Large LNG fuels and energy ship fueling, it is necessary first to berthing LNG bank Stand, from rejected in LNG storage tank LNG to filling ship in.Ship is filled during transporting LNG, needs to meet the correlation of LNG cargo ship Code requirement, all structures and equipment cannot protrude two side of a ship positions.Before close to target by filling ship, LNG fills ship and needs It is in a side of a ship 2 to the 3 group inflatable rubber pneumatic bags peculiar to vessel of release for intending berthing to sea position, and by what wirerope was fixed on ship On checking bollard.After conventional mode of operation is manual release rubber pneumatic bag, using the lifting equipment on LNG filling ship, by rubber gas After near capsule handling to designated position, by the way that manually preset wirerope is locked in bollard, crane is cooperated to discharge rubber Glue air bag.Rubber pneumatic bag is used to provide the space of elastomeric isolation in filling ship and by between note ship, avoids two of mutual mooring It collides between ship.After completing filling, two ships are mutually disengaged, then have artificial assistance crane that rubber pneumatic bag is packed up simultaneously handling Sealing is carried out to storage position, and using wirerope.
The mode efficiency of this manual work is extremely inefficient, and it is poor that handling process by vessel roll is influenced stability, special It is not under middle high sea situation, the worker of deck operation faces biggish security risk.Lack perfect technical solution at present to solve The certainly above problem.

Air bag release and the recyclable device of a kind of LNG filling ship are provided in first embodiment of the invention, such as Fig. 1~2, Including discharging recycling component 100 and collision prevention component 200, release recycling component 100 includes cantilever crane 101, pulley 102 and rope 103, collision prevention component 200 includes air bag 201, and rope 103 bypasses pulley 102.Release recycling component 100 can discharge and recycle gas Capsule 201, air bag 201 for fill ship with by note ship it is close to each other before filling when avoid two ships mutually collide so that damage ship Body.
Further include fixation kit 300 referring to Fig. 2, fixation kit 300 includes fixed frame 301, the fixed frame 301 with fall 101 bottom of cantilever crane is connected, and fixed frame 301 and 101 bottom of cantilever crane are a kind of rotation connections herein, and cantilever crane 101 can be in water Prosposition is set to be rotated with the spaced winding bottom junctions of vertical position, and the preferred connection type that rotates is pin connection or shaft connection. In the present embodiment, air bag 201 hangs on down the lower section of cantilever crane 101 by rope 103, cantilever crane 101, pulley 102 and rope 103 threes cooperate achievable air bag 201 to be discharged into sea level location, and can be recovered to the air bag 201 for being discharged into sea level It fills on ship.
It should be noted that air bag 201 is rubber pneumatic bag peculiar to vessel, it is inflatable.The composition of air-bag for ship by utricule, capsule head, End ironware composition.Utricule is the cylindrical part of air bag, is the working position of air bag.According to air bag in use, cyst wall master answers The size and Orientation of power designs whole winding cord layout, and it is uniform to reach each layer cord force, plays maximum performance, and curtain The presence of line can also improve the explosion resistivity of air bag.Capsule head is the end of air bag, is divided to two kinds of hemispherical and cone.End Portion's ironware can be divided into inflatable end and sealed end, and inflatable end is mounted in capsule overhead, for inflated for deflated to air bag;Sealed end is equipped with Pull ring, for being used in air bag handling process.
Further, for air bag other than the large-scale inflatable airbag at center, periphery can also pass through the mutually interlocking of STAINLESS STEEL CHAINS Tightly, it is evenly arranged a series of anti-collision cushion of rubber tyre styles above chain, forms fender peculiar to vessel.Fender peculiar to vessel is also known as ship It is that a kind of pair of ship berths the ship stores of buffering and protective action with by ball.In recent years, as the continuous development of shipbuilding industry is strong Greatly, this fender is widely used in mammoth tanker, transport by sea ship, Offshore Units, ocean platform, port and pier, large size The fields such as dock, yacht.This rubber closed container, full of can bubble through the water column after compressed air in it, using as ship and ship The important buffer medium to berth with ship and fore berthing.The impact energy of ship movement can be absorbed by ball for inflating rubber simultaneously, The recoil strength of ship is reduced, there is more soft rebuffed effect, the area pressure for acting on ship is low, greatly improves ship stop Safety.
It is second embodiment provided by the invention referring to Fig. 3, which is different from one embodiment: sliding Wheel 102 includes movable pulley 102a, the first fixed pulley 102b and the second fixed pulley 102c, and the one the first fixed pulley 102b are fixedly mounted At 101 top of cantilever crane, the second fixed pulley 102c is fixedly mounted on 301 top of fixed frame, movable pulley 102a It is connect with air bag 201.First fixed pulley 102b and the second fixed pulley 102c main function are the sides for changing force by rope 103 To making can be to the progress descending operation of air bag 201 on filling ship.The effect of movable pulley 102a is can to reduce to pull rope 103 Power size, it is more laborsaving.
Fixed frame 301 is fixed on the deck of filling ship, and the bottom of the bottom of fixed frame 301 and cantilever crane 101, which rotates, to be connected It connects, fixed frame 301 is equipped with A-frame, and A-frame is used to improve the stability of fixed frame 301.Fixed frame 301 has 2, and 2 A fixed frame 301 is identical.The main body of fixed frame 301 is left side, right side and trailing flank respectively there are three side, Cantilever crane 101 can rotate in the main body of fixed frame 301, be coated in three sides.It, can in view of fixed frame 301 is located on ship The appropriate materials'use for reducing 301 trailing flank of fixed frame, trailing flank does not need to be filled up completely to mitigate the self weight of fixed frame 301.
Fixed frame 301 includes that cross bar 301a and air bag fixing piece 301b, the cross bar 301a are placed in 301 middle area of fixed frame Domain, across the left side and right side of fixed frame 301, cross bar 301a is fixedly installed on left side or right side, passes through rotation Cross bar 301a is locked to horizontal position, and with prevention, cantilever crane 101 is rotated.Air bag fixing piece 301b is arranged in the three of fixed frame 301 In angle support, when air bag 201 is in collapsed state, air bag 201 can be fixed by air bag fixing piece 301b, prevent from filling Ship during navigation or by marine Lidar Equation, make air bag 201 swing back and forth hit fixed frame 301 or cantilever crane 101 and by To damage.
In the present embodiment, movable pulley 102a is connected on air bag 201, rope 103 can first be fixedly connected on down cantilever crane 101 Top then bypasses movable pulley 102a, successively bypasses the first fixed pulley 102b and the second fixed pulley 102c again later, extends always Onto filling boat deck, convenient for control.
It is third embodiment provided by the invention referring to Fig. 4~7, which is different from second embodiment: Control assembly 400 is increased, control assembly 400 includes rope brake 401 and winch 402, and the rope brake 401 is fixedly mounted on down The top of cantilever crane 101 is different from the position of the second fixed pulley 102c, and winch 402 is on the deck on 301 side of fixed frame.Arm Frame 101 includes rack hook 101a, and rack hook 101a is set to down 101 top of cantilever crane, the lower section of the first fixed pulley 102b.When air bag 201 When being stowed away, the movable pulley 102a of 201 top of air bag will be suspended on rack hook 101a, avoid the long-term stress of rope 103.Reference Fig. 4, at this point, rope 103 is sequentially connected movable pulley 102a, the first fixed pulley 102b, rope brake 401 and the second fixed pulley 102c, The other end of rope 103 is connected on winch 402.
Winch 402 is the light and small heavy-duty hoisting equipment with reel winding wire ropes or chain lifting or traction, is also known as rolled up Raise machine.Winch 402 is to can be used alone, and can also make lifting, build the road and the building block in the machinery such as mine hoisting.Ordinary circumstance Under, winch 402 have the following characteristics that versatility it is high, it is compact-sized, small in size, light-weight, rise it is great, using convenient transfer, quilt It is widely used in the material lifting of building, hydraulic engineering, forestry, mine, harbour etc. or puts down to drag, can also modernizes automatically controlled automatic The corollary equipment of production line.Winch the key technical indexes has nominal load, holding load, rope speed, rope capacity etc..
In the present embodiment, the purposes of winch 402 is that the air bag of LNG filling ship is discharged and returned primarily as lifting means One building block of receiving apparatus, for promoting air bag 201.Because the nominal load of winch 402 is lower than 10 tons, preferably electric mincing Vehicle.Electric winch is by pedestal, gear-box, motor, brake, electric control box, frequency converter box, reel, hand-held controller etc. Composition.Controller (or hand-held controller) and electric control box are connected with flexible cord.Brake be have make moving component (or fortune Motivation tool) deceleration, stopping or the device for keeping the functions such as halted state.It is the machinery for making the movement parts in machinery stop or slow down Part.It is commonly called as brake, lock.Brake is mainly made of frame processed, brake component and manipulation device etc..The motor of electric winch is through subtracting Fast device band movable reel, brake are mounted between motor and reducer input shaft.To adapt to the operations such as promote, draw and turn round Needs, there are also the winches of two-fold cylinder and multiple roller device.It here is preferably double purchase winch.
Referring to Fig. 5, rope brake 401 is a kind of electromagnetic control type rope brake, and rope 103 passes through rope brake, can pass through remote control Or it manually controls the working condition of rope brake 401 and carrys out clamp or release rope 103.It should be noted that in the present embodiment, rope 103 be preferably wirerope.Wirerope is by mechanical property and the satisfactory steel wire of geometric dimension twisting according to certain rules Helical form steel tendon together, wirerope is by steel wire, wire rope core and grease composition.Wirerope is first to be twisted by multilayer steel wire Stock, then centered on wire rope core, helically wound rope is twisted by certain amount stock.During release can recycle air bag 201, supply Promoted, traction, tensed and carrying is used, intensity is high, from heavy and light, stable working, be not easy whole root fracture suddenly, reliable operation. Therefore electromagnetic control type rope brake used is the dedicated rope brake for clamping and unclamping wirerope.
Referring to Fig. 6, fixation kit 300 further includes crossbeam 302, and the fixed frame has 2, and crossbeam 302 is connected to two admittedly Determine between frame 301, two such fixed frame 301 just forms firm " H " type structure.Pulley 102 further includes third fixed pulley 102d and the 4th fixed pulley 102e, the third fixed pulley 102d are set on rear side of fixed frame 301, under the second fixed pulley 102c Side, the 4th fixed pulley 102e are set on crossbeam 302.At this point, 103 one end of rope is first fixedly connected on down 101 top of cantilever crane, then Around movable pulley 102a, later again successively around the first fixed pulley 102b, the second fixed pulley 102c, third fixed pulley 102d and the Four fixed pulley 102e, are eventually connected on winch 402.
It should be noted that the effect of third fixed pulley 102d and the 4th fixed pulley 102e are to change the stress of rope 103 Direction, therefore, the position of third fixed pulley 102d and the 4th fixed pulley 102e can change based on the position of winch 402. In the present embodiment, winch 402 can be set between two fixed frames 301, and the release recycling group on 402 both sides of winch will share one Winch 402 can make 201 both sides of air bag while discharge, increase the service efficiency of winch 402 while also increase the space of hull Utilization rate.
Referring to Fig. 7, the rope brake 401,1 of component 100,2 402,1 cross of winch are recycled in 2 fixed frames, 301,2 groups of releases Beam 302 and 1 air bag 201 constitutes complete LNG filling ship air bag release and recyclable device.Components 100 are recycled in two groups of releases Symmetrically, respectively by 2 movable pulley 102a connections, both sides rope 103 successively bypasses movable pulley 102a and first at air bag 201 both ends Fixed pulley 102b then passes through rope brake 401, further around the second fixed pulley 102c, third fixed pulley 102d and the 4th fixed pulley excessively 102e, last rope 103 are wrapped on the same winch 402.When winch 402 works, release or recycling rope 103 can make air bag 201 both ends rise or fall simultaneously, and air bag 201 horizontally suspends always to fall on cantilever crane 101 in two.
Further, according to filling ship size and hull length difference, side fill ship it is settable 2 groups or 3 groups or The LNG filling ship air bag release of more multiple groups number and recyclable device, with the protection filling ship being optimal and by the purpose of note ship.It examines Consider the requirement for using different topside berthing supplies, LNG filling ship air bag release and recycling is all generally arranged in filling ship two sides Device.
Air bag release and recovery method the following detailed description of LNG filling ship:
Referring to Fig. 4, the initial state of the air bag release and recyclable device of ship is filled for LNG, LNG filling ship prepare and by Before filling large ship berthing, filling ship unlocks the 301b sealing of air bag fixing piece, unlocks cross bar (301a), at this point, rope brake 401 is in clamped condition.
Referring to Fig. 8, starting winch 402 is rotated forward, and winch 402 discharges rope 103, passes through the gravity of air bag 201, air bag 201 topple over together with cantilever crane 101 to ship side outside.Under the braking action of winch 402, cantilever crane 101 slowly rotates to water piece Position, and in the process, the movable pulley 102a hung on down on 101 rack hook 101a of cantilever crane is detached from from rack hook 101a.Pine Rope brake 401 is opened, under the effect of gravity, by the brake of winch 402, air bag 201 is slowly released to sea position air bag 201 It sets, stops winch 402 and work, rope 103 still has certain vacant amount at this time.
Referring to Fig. 9, rope brake 401 is clamped, and rope 103 is mutually locked with cantilever crane 101, and starting winch 402 inverts, arm Frame 101 is pulled to initial position, and winch 402 stops reversion, fills ship and close to each other by note ship and fill.
It fills ship to complete after filling, two ships are mutually disengaged, and starting winch 402 rotates forward or unclamps the brake of winch 402, arm Frame 101 is rotated to horizontal position, and stops the work of winch 402.
Rope brake 401 is unclamped, starting winch 402 inverts, and 103 winch 402 of rope is retracted, under the action of rope 103, Air bag 201 rises until cantilever crane 101 pushes up, at this point, the pulley yoke of the movable pulley 102a on air bag 201 will withstand down cantilever crane 101.
Then, winch 402 further inverts, movable pulley 102a and cantilever crane 101 is drawn back into vertical position together, i.e., at the beginning of Beginning position stops winch 402 and works, and movable pulley 102a will be hung on again on rack hook 101a, and air bag 201 returns on filling ship Storage position.
Cross bar 301a is locked, sealing air bag 201 completes a wheel release and removal process.
